P0223 on 2014-2018 Kia Forte: Throttle Position Sensor 'B' Circuit High Fixes

This code usually means the throttle body assembly has failed, forcing the car into 'limp mode'. The sensor is part of the throttle body, so the whole unit is replaced. Expect to pay $150-$300 for the part and 1-2 hours of labor.

🚫 Do not drive — Driving is not recommended. This code will likely put your vehicle into 'limp mode,' severely limiting acceleration and speed, which can be dangerous in traffic. The engine may also stall unexpectedly.
Key Takeaways
  • P0223 on a 2014-2018 Kia Forte is a serious code that will put the car in a low-power 'limp mode' and should be addressed immediately.
  • The most common cause is a failure of the entire electronic throttle body assembly, as the sensor is built into it.
  • Before replacing the expensive throttle body, always inspect the wiring for damage and consider cleaning the throttle plate of any carbon buildup.
  • After cleaning or replacing the throttle body, a 'relearn' procedure is required, which can often be done by cycling the ignition key.
The code P0223 indicates that your Forte's main computer, the Powertrain Control Module (PCM), has detected a voltage signal from the Throttle Position Sensor (TPS) 'B' circuit that is higher than the normal operating range, typically above 4.75V. Modern cars like yours use an electronic throttle control system, or 'drive-by-wire'. The TPS tells the computer how far open the throttle plate is, which controls how much air enters the engine. The system uses two sensors, 'A' and 'B', for redundancy and safety. When the PCM receives an abnormally high voltage signal from the 'B' sensor, it triggers this code as a safety measure.

What's Unique About the 2014-2018 Kia Forte

On the Kia Forte with the Nu 2.0L engine, the throttle position sensor (TPS) is not a separate, replaceable part. Instead, it is integrated into the electronic throttle body assembly. This means that if the sensor itself is the cause of the P0223 code, the entire throttle body unit must be replaced. This design is common on many modern Hyundai and Kia vehicles, including the Elantra and Soul which share this platform, and can sometimes simplify diagnosis as you are replacing the entire control mechanism at once.

Symptoms You May Notice

  • Sudden and severe loss of power (Limp Mode)
  • Little to no response from the accelerator pedal
  • Engine stalling, especially when coming to a stop
  • Rough or erratic idle
  • Hesitation or stumbling during acceleration
  • Check Engine Light is on
  • Electronic Stability Control (ESC) light may also illuminate
  • Engine may be hard to start
⚠️ Don't Waste Money on the Wrong Fix
  • Replacing the accelerator pedal position sensor (APPS) when the code specifically points to the throttle body sensor circuit.
  • Replacing the throttle body without first checking for simple wiring issues or attempting to clean it.

Most Likely Causes

  1. Failed Throttle Body Assembly 🔴 High Probability The integrated electronic throttle position sensor is a common failure point on this platform, leading to incorrect voltage readings. The internal resistive tracks or potentiometers within the sensor wear out or short internally, causing a persistent high voltage signal.
    How to confirm: With a scan tool, observe the live data for Throttle Position Sensor 'B' voltage. If it's stuck high (typically >4.5V) regardless of pedal position, the sensor/assembly is likely faulty. A multimeter can also be used to test the signal wire for sustained high voltage. 🎬 Watch: How to test and replace an electronic throttle body
    Typical fix: Replace the entire electronic throttle body assembly. A throttle body relearn procedure must be performed after replacement.
    Est. part cost: $150-$300
  2. Wiring Harness or Connector Issue 🟡 Medium Probability Engine bay heat and vibration can cause wiring insulation to become brittle or connector pins to corrode over time, leading to a short-to-voltage on the signal wire.
    How to confirm: Visually inspect the wiring harness and connector going to the throttle body for any signs of damage, corrosion, or loose pins. Perform a 'wiggle test' on the harness while monitoring the sensor voltage on a scan tool; if the voltage fluctuates wildly, a wiring fault is present.
    Typical fix: Repair the damaged section of the wiring harness or replace the pigtail connector.
    Est. part cost: $20-$50

Dirty or Sticking Throttle Body ⚪ Low Probability Carbon and oil from the PCV system can build up, causing the throttle plate to stick and not close properly, which can lead to incorrect sensor readings at idle. While cleaning is a good first step, it is less likely to fix a 'circuit high' code than a performance-related code.
    How to confirm: Remove the air intake hose from the throttle body and visually inspect the throttle plate and bore for heavy carbon deposits.
    Typical fix: Clean the throttle body bore and plate thoroughly with a dedicated throttle body cleaner and a soft cloth. A relearn procedure is required after cleaning.
    Est. part cost: $10-$20

Rare But Worth Checking

  • Faulty Powertrain Control Module (PCM): This is very rare. The PCM should only be considered after all other possibilities, including the throttle body and its entire circuit, have been exhaustively tested and ruled out.

Diagnosis Steps

  1. Check for any Technical Service Bulletins (TSBs) related to P0223 for your Kia Forte. While no specific TSB for P0223 is widely reported, TSBs for related throttle body issues on platform mates exist, such as 13-FL-002 for the Elantra which suggests cleaning the throttle body.
  2. Visually inspect the throttle body wiring harness and connector for any obvious damage, corrosion, or loose connections.
  3. Using a scan tool, observe the live data for the Throttle Position Sensor 'B' voltage. It should sweep smoothly from low (approx. 0.5V) to high (approx. 4.5V) as the accelerator is pressed. A reading that is stuck high confirms the fault.
  4. If the voltage is stuck high, perform a 'wiggle test' on the wiring harness while watching the live data. If the voltage changes, there is a wiring issue.
  5. If the wiring seems okay, remove the intake boot and inspect the throttle body for heavy carbon buildup. Clean it if necessary and perform a throttle relearn procedure.
  6. If the problem persists, test the sensor circuit with a digital multimeter. Check for the correct 5-volt reference and a good ground at the connector.
  7. If the reference and ground are good, but the signal voltage remains high even with the sensor unplugged, there is a short-to-voltage in the signal wire.
  8. If the circuit tests okay, the throttle body assembly itself is the most likely culprit and should be replaced.

Related Codes That Often Appear With This One

  • P0123 — This code is for 'Throttle/Pedal Position Sensor 'A' Circuit High'. Seeing both together strongly suggests a problem with a shared component, like the 5V reference wire, a ground, or a complete internal failure of the throttle body assembly.
  • P2135 — This code means 'Throttle/Pedal Position Sensor 'A'/'B' Voltage Correlation'. It sets when the PCM sees that the signals from the two redundant sensors don't agree with each other, which is a common result of one sensor failing and sending a high signal (P0223).
  • P0638 — This code for 'Throttle Actuator Control Range/Performance' can appear when the PCM cannot control the throttle plate as commanded, which can happen if the position sensor is providing false information.

Platform-Specific Known Issues

  • Throttle Body Relearn Procedure: After cleaning or replacing the throttle body, a relearn procedure is mandatory. Many owners successfully perform this without a scan tool. A common method is to turn the ignition to 'ON' (engine off) for 15 seconds, then 'OFF' for 5-15 seconds. This cycle should be repeated 3-5 times. Afterwards, start the engine and let it idle for 10-15 minutes to allow the ECU to fully calibrate.

Mechanic-Grade Diagnostic Values

  • Throttle Position Sensor 2 (TPS2) Voltage — expected: Decreases from ~5.0V at 0% throttle to ~0.5V at 100% throttle.. Failure: A sustained reading above 4.75V for more than 0.1 seconds triggers the P0223 code.
  • Throttle Position Sensor 1 (TPS1) Voltage — expected: Increases from ~0.0V at 0% throttle to ~4.5V at 100% throttle.. Failure: While not directly for P0223, a mismatch between TPS1 and TPS2 voltage will trigger a correlation code like P2135.
  • Sensor Reference Voltage at Throttle Body Connector — expected: Steady 5.0V with Key On, Engine Off.. Failure: A reading below 4.7V or an unstable voltage points to a wiring or PCM issue, not a faulty throttle body.
  • Sensor Ground at Throttle Body Connector — expected: Less than 0.1V (100mV) with Key On, Engine Off.. Failure: A higher voltage reading indicates a poor ground connection, which can cause floating or high signal voltages.

Scan Tool Commands That Help

  • Kia GDS (Global Diagnostic System): Throttle Position Sensor Data Display — Used to monitor live voltage and percentage data for both TPS1 and TPS2 simultaneously to check for erratic behavior or a signal that is stuck high.
  • Kia GDS (Global Diagnostic System): Forced Throttle Actuator Operation — This is a bidirectional control that allows a technician to command the throttle plate to open and close. It's used to verify if the actuator motor is functioning and if the TPS signals respond correctly to the commanded changes, helping to isolate a sensor fault from a motor fault.

Wiring & Ground Locations

  • Main Engine Ground Strap — Typically connects from the engine block or transmission housing to the chassis frame rail near the battery.. A corroded or loose main engine ground can create a poor ground reference for all engine sensors, including the TPS. This can cause the sensor's signal voltage to 'float' high, triggering a P0223 even if the sensor and its dedicated wiring are perfectly fine.
  • Throttle Body Connector — A 6-pin connector directly on the electronic throttle body assembly.. This is the primary point for testing the 5V reference, ground, and the two signal wires (TPS1 and TPS2). Corrosion or backed-out pins in this connector are a common cause of the fault.

Model Year Variations Within This Range

  • 2014-2016 vs 2017-2018: The 2017 model year marked a mid-cycle refresh for the Kia Forte, which included updated styling and technology. While the core Nu 2.0L GDI engine and throttle body assembly (35100-2E000) remained the same, there could be minor differences in wiring harness routing or software calibrations in the PCM. However, the diagnosis and primary cause for P0223 remain consistent across the entire 2014-2018 range.

Other Known Issues on This Vehicle

Issues unrelated to this code that are worth knowing about as an owner of this generation:

  • Nu 2.0L GDI Engine Seizure/Failure 🔴 High — Widespread enough to be included in a major class-action lawsuit. Failures often reported between 60,000-120,000 miles due to connecting rod bearing wear. (Ref: Not a recall, but a class-action settlement (In re: Hyundai and Kia Engine Litigation II) extended warranties to 15 years/150,000 miles and provides for engine replacement under specific conditions.)
  • MDPS Steering Coupler Failure 🟠 Medium — Extremely common across most Hyundai/Kia models of this era. A clicking or clunking noise is heard from the steering column on low-speed turns. The flexible rubber coupler disintegrates over time. (Ref: No recall, but a well-documented failure. The replacement part is inexpensive, but labor can be significant.)
  • Excessive Oil Consumption 🟠 Medium — Many owners of the Nu 2.0L GDI engine report significant oil consumption, sometimes related to the same internal issues that can lead to engine failure.
  • Ignition Coil Failure 🟡 Low — Particularly common on 2017-2018 models, leading to misfire codes (P030x). It is recommended to replace all four coils and plugs at once if one fails. (Ref: TSB SA321 was issued for 2017-2018 models to address faulty ignition coils.)

Used vs. New Parts: Buying Guide for This Vehicle

When a used part is the smart pick: A used OEM throttle body from a reputable salvage yard is a very sensible option for this repair. The part is not a high-wear mechanical item, and a low-mileage used unit can offer the same longevity as a new one for a fraction of the price.

Donor-vehicle mileage cap: roughly under 80000 miles for the part to have meaningful remaining life.

What to inspect on the donor part:

  • Verify the OEM part number (35100-2E000) matches exactly.
  • Inspect the electrical connector pins for any signs of corrosion, bending, or damage.
  • Look inside the throttle bore. A thin, dry layer of black carbon is normal, but avoid units with heavy, wet oil or sludge buildup.
  • Ensure the throttle plate moves freely by hand (with the unit off the car) and doesn't stick or bind.
  • Ask for the donor vehicle's mileage and try to get a part from a vehicle with less than 80,000 miles for best results.

Frequently Asked Questions

Is there a specific TSB for the P0223 code on my Kia Forte?
While no specific TSB for P0223 is widely reported for the Forte, TSB 13-FL-002 for the platform-mate Elantra suggests cleaning the throttle body as a potential solution for related throttle issues.
Do I need a scan tool to perform the throttle relearn on my 2014-2018 Forte?
No, many owners successfully perform a manual relearn by turning the ignition to 'ON' (engine off) for 15 seconds, then 'OFF' for 5-15 seconds, repeating this cycle 3-5 times before idling for 10-15 minutes.
Could my P0223 code be related to the Nu 2.0L GDI engine settlement?
The P0223 code specifically relates to the throttle position sensor circuit. However, the Nu 2.0L GDI engine is covered under a class-action settlement (In re: Hyundai and Kia Engine Litigation II) for internal bearing wear and engine seizure, which may share symptoms like stalling or power loss.
What is the correct OEM part number for a replacement throttle body?
The verified OEM part number for the throttle body assembly on this platform is 35100-2E000.
Why is my Electronic Stability Control (ESC) light on along with the P0223 code?
On this vehicle, a P0223 fault often triggers 'Limp Mode,' which can cause the ESC light to illuminate alongside the Check Engine Light due to the severe loss of engine power and throttle response.
Can I just clean the throttle body to fix a P0223 'Circuit High' code?
While cleaning carbon deposits is a good maintenance step, it is considered less likely to fix a 'circuit high' code like P0223 than it is for performance-related codes, as P0223 usually indicates an electrical sensor failure or wiring short.
